Abstract
The utility model discloses a liquid self -balancing cooling heating device, including the parallelly connected battery module who constitutes of at least more than one battery monomer, liquid self -balancing aluminum plate, liquid self -balancing aluminum plate bottom is solid structure, and inside is equipped with the liquid cavity, and the upper end is parallel guide slot structure, includes still that the heating resistor locates the upper end of liquid cavity. Through the utility model discloses a structure sets up the cooling at the realization liquid of high temperature, reaches can heat extremely cold season, for heat dissipation aluminum plate increases the function of putting out a fire, can effectively reduce the difference in temperature of module simultaneously, the uniformity of improvement battery, the life -saving, and when emergence battery accident is caught fire, possesses the function of putting out a fire.

Background technology
Lithium ion battery take carbon materials as negative pole, to make positive pole containing the compound of lithium, does not have lithium metal, only has lithium ion, Here it is lithium ion battery.Lithium ion battery refers to the general name of Lithium-ion embeding compound for positive electrode battery.The charge and discharge process of lithium ion battery is exactly embedding and the deintercalation process of lithium ion.In the embedding and deintercalation process of lithium ion, the embedding of simultaneous and lithium ion equivalent electronics and deintercalation (positive pole is with to embed or deintercalation represents traditionally, and negative pole represents with insertion or de-inserting).In charge and discharge process, lithium ion comes and goes embeddings/deintercalation and insertion/de-slotting between positive and negative electrode, is called visually " rocking chair batteries ".
The application of current lithium battery widely, mobile phone, notebook computer, new-energy automobile, large-sized photovoltaic base station etc., but for new-energy automobile, large-sized photovoltaic power station, the amount of power supply required is larger, but wish that volume can be reduced to originally can control, become Major research field in the application of lithium battery.

Utility model content
1, the purpose of this utility model.
The utility model in order to solve the overheated or excessively cold problem of battery, and proposes a kind of liquid self-balancing cooling/heating apparatus.
2, the technical scheme that adopts of the utility model.
Liquid self-balancing cooling/heating apparatus, comprise the battery module that at least more than one battery cell parallel connection is formed, liquid self-balancing aluminium sheet, be entity structure bottom liquid self-balancing aluminium sheet, inside is provided with liquid cavity, upper end is parallel guide slots structure, also comprises the upper end that heating resistor is located at liquid cavity.
Further in specific embodiment, the area of liquid self-balancing aluminium sheet is slightly less than battery module.
Further in specific embodiment, liquid self-balancing aluminium sheet both sides are screwed on battery module.
Further in specific embodiment, described battery module is made up of two battery cells.
Further in specific embodiment, the described heating resistor being located at the upper end of liquid cavity is two, and the aluminium sheet relevant position of each battery cell upper end respectively establishes one.
Further in specific embodiment, the inner solution for possessing high heat conduction amount, gaseous state fire extinguishing of fluid space.
3, the beneficial effects of the utility model.
(1) by vibrational power flow of the present utility model in the too high cooling realizing liquid of temperature;
(2), reached by vibrational power flow of the present utility model and can heat extremely cold season;
(3), by vibrational power flow of the present utility model be heat-dissipating aluminium plate increase fire-extinguishing function concurrently;
(4) effectively can be reduced the temperature difference of module by vibrational power flow of the present utility model, improve battery with two side terminals, life-saving.

Embodiment
As shown in Figure 1, liquid self-balancing cooling/heating apparatus, comprise the battery module 1 that 3 battery cell parallel connections are formed, liquid self-balancing aluminium sheet 3, be entity structure bottom liquid self-balancing aluminium sheet, inside is provided with liquid cavity 4, and upper end is parallel guide slots structure, also comprises the upper end that heating resistor 2 is located at liquid cavity.The area of liquid self-balancing aluminium sheet 3 is slightly less than battery module 1 both sides and is screwed on battery module 1.The described heating resistor 2 being located at the upper end of liquid cavity is two, and the aluminium sheet relevant position of each battery cell upper end respectively establishes one.As shown in Figure 2, fluid space inside is water.
